Selecting the Right Sofa Cleaner

Choosing the ideal sofa cleaner is important for upholding the longevity and aesthetic of your furniture. Whether you have a textile or pleather sofa, understanding the specific needs of the upholstery will help you in making the best choice. For textile sofas, look for cleaners designed to seep into the fibers and lift dirt while being safe for the specific textile used. If you own a vinyl sofa, a specialized leather cleaner will help sustain the material's quality and avoid splitting or color fading.

Consider the variations of marks or odors you frequently encounter. If your sofa is often subjected to spills or pet messes, a cleaner particularly formulated to get rid of those persistent stains and odors will be necessary. Cleaners containing enzyme formulas can be particularly effective for pet-related issues. Additionally, some cleaners offer dual functionality, capable of both cleaning and freshening, which can streamline your sofa cleaning routine.

Consistently check for environmentally-safe options and those free from unpleasant chemicals, especially if you have kids or animals. Efficient Couch Care Strategies

As far as maintaining your sofa in great shape, a variety of cleaning approaches can be employed. One of the simplest yet highly efficient techniques is vacuuming. Regular vacuuming assists in eliminating dust, pet dander, and other debris that accumulate on upholstery. Utilizing a vacuum with appropriate attachments can help you get into crevices and along seams, ensuring a complete clean. For textile sofas, this should be a routine part of your cleaning schedule to maintain freshness and extend the life of the upholstery.

Steam cleaning is another highly recommended method to revitalize your sofa. This technique involves using hot steam to penetrate the fabric, breaking up dirt and grime without the use of harsh chemicals. Steam cleaning is particularly helpful for removing stains, odors, and allergens, and can be suitable for both fabric and various kinds of leather sofas. If you are confronting tough stains or a persistent odor, consider undertaking a professional sofa cleaning service that offers steam cleaning as an option.

For those particularly managing leather sofas, using a leather sofa cleaner is important for preserving the material’s integrity while ensuring it stays beautiful. Leather cleaning products are designed to hydrate the material and stop cracking or fading. Regularly cleaning and conditioning your leather sofa can maintain its appearance new and prolong its lifespan. When steam cleaning, it is important to use proper methods to care for your couch. Maintain the steam wand a few inches away from the fabric to avoid harm and be sure to test a tiny inconspicuous area first to ensure that the material can handle the steam. After the process, allow the couch to dry completely. This approach is especially effective for textile sofa maintenance, while dedicated leather couch cleaners are suggested for leather upholstery to maintain its suppleness and luster.

Tips for Maintaining a Clean Sofa

In order to keep your sofa in great condition, regular maintenance is important. Commence by vacuuming your sofa every week to eliminate dust, pet dander, and debris. Use a vacuum cleaner equipped with an upholstery tool to reach all the tight spaces. This easy step not only helps sustain the appearance of your upholstery but also prolongs its lifespan by preventing the buildup of dirt and allergens.

Another important aspect of sofa maintenance is addressing spills and stains promptly. Promptly blotting the area with a clean cloth can help prevent stains from setting. For fabric sofas, use a appropriate fabric cleaner to tackle specific stains, while leather sofas call for a gentle leather cleaner to avoid damaging the surface. Frequent inspecting your sofa for deterioration will also help you spot any issues early, permitting for timely interventions.

Finally, consider the environment in which your sofa is placed. Set it away from direct sunlight to stop fading and keep it in a breezy area to minimize moisture buildup, which can lead to odors and mold.
